Abstract
The utility model provides a kind of sputum sucking apparatus for newborn and respiration auxiliary system, it is related to the field of medical instrument technology, including sputum aspirator tube, one end of sputum aspirator tube is communicated with suction sputum head, the other end of sputum aspirator tube is communicated with collection sputum bottle, collection sputum bottle is communicated with negative pressure device, the outer cover of sputum aspirator tube is equipped with liquid injection pipe, liquid injection pipe is provided with multiple spray holes close to one end of the suction sputum head, and the outside of liquid injection pipe is provided with resilient snap circle, the inside of sputum aspirator tube is additionally provided with pressure sensor, pressure sensor is connected with alarm, sputum dilution can not be injected while suction sputum by alleviating existing sputum aspirator, and newborn shuts up will lead to the technical issues of suction sputum interruption jeopardizes neonate life suddenly, reach during carrying out suction sputum, sputum dilution directly can be injected into neonatal respiratory tract, and newborn when shutting up suddenly, it can It is engaged on resilient snap circle, so that sputum aspirator tube be avoided to be broken, while the technical effect of suction sputum overpressure can also be monitored.

Background technique
After newborn's birth, oral cavity, tracheae are usually blocked by sputum and meconium and amniotic fluid, so needing using suction sputum
Method clears up tamper, keeps the newborn respiration unobstructed.
Currently, clearing pneogaster, existing sputum sucking apparatus for newborn is made of hollow circular tube and negative pressure device mostly, by negative
Phlegm is sucked out pressure, however frequently encounters neonatal sputum in actual operation or meconium is more sticky, leads to sputum or meconium
It is difficult to be sucked out, needs middle injection sputum dilution to be diluted sputum or meconium, but existing sputum aspirator can not be infused directly
Enter sputum dilution, after needing to be pulled out, then carry out the injection of sputum dilution, increase the operating process of doctor, extends
The suction sputum time, and if the sputum after dilution cannot quickly timely be sucked out, sputum or meconium are suffered from newborn
Flowing, will increase the danger of asphyxia neonatorum in person's respiratory tract.In addition, can also usually encounter new life in the operation of practical suction sputum
The case where youngster shuts up suddenly, will lead to hollow circular tube damage and suction sputum interrupts and jeopardizes neonate life.

Embodiment 1
Fig. 1 is the structural schematic diagram for the sputum sucking apparatus for newborn that the utility model embodiment 1 provides;Fig. 2 is new life shown in Fig. 1
The perspective view of youngster's sputum aspirator;Fig. 3 is the enlarged drawing of the part A-A shown in Fig. 2;As shown in Figure 1-3, new life provided by the utility model
Youngster's sputum aspirator, including sputum aspirator tube 101, one end of sputum aspirator tube 101 are communicated with suction sputum head 102, and the suction sputum head 102 is hemispherical,
And multiple sputum suction holes 103 are provided with, the other end of sputum aspirator tube 101 is communicated with collection sputum bottle 104, and collection sputum bottle 104 is communicated with negative pressure dress
It sets, the outer cover of sputum aspirator tube 101 is equipped with liquid injection pipe 105, and liquid injection pipe 105 is provided with multiple sprinklings close to one end of suction sputum head 102
Hole 106, and the outside of liquid injection pipe 105 is provided with resilient snap circle 107, the inside of sputum aspirator tube 101 is additionally provided with pressure sensor,
Pressure sensor is connected with alarm, when the pressure in the sputum aspirator tube 101 that pressure sensor detects is more than preset value, alarm
Device is opened.
Sputum sucking apparatus for newborn provided by the embodiment of the utility model is equipped with liquid injection pipe by the outer cover in sputum aspirator tube 101
105, resilient snap circle 107 is provided on liquid injection pipe 105 so that during carrying out suction sputum, without by sputum aspirator tube 101 from
It is extracted in neonatal respiratory tract, directly sputum dilution can be injected in neonatal respiratory tract, operated to simplify
Journey shortens the suction sputum time, when it is dangerous to reduce asphyxia neonatorum, and newborn being enabled to shut up suddenly, is engaged in elasticity and stings
It closes on circle 107, and effectively avoids the dangerous generation for jeopardizing neonate life because of the fracture of sputum aspirator tube 101.In addition, passing through setting pressure
Force snesor and alarm, can pressure condition in effective monitoring sputum aspirator tube 101, to avoid because of pressure mistake in sputum aspirator tube 101
Greatly, neonatal respiratory tract is caused to damage.
In the present embodiment, liquid injection pipe 105 is provided with spray hole 106 close to one end of suction sputum head 102, so that perfusion
Entering the sputum dilution in liquid injection pipe 105 can be uniformly sprayed on sputum or meconium by spray hole 106, to quickly will
Sputum or meconium dilution after, under the action of negative pressure, by after dilution sputum or meconium be quickly discharged outside neonate, to accelerate
Neonatal rescue process, reduces neonatal asphyxiation hazard.
In the present embodiment, by being provided with collection sputum bottle 104 between sputum aspirator tube 101 and negative pressure device, for collecting
Sputum and meconium avoid it under negative pressure in negative suction device, influence the trouble-free operation of negative pressure device.
In the present embodiment, it is internally provided with pressure sensor and alarm in sputum aspirator tube 101, passes through pressure sensor
The pressure inside sputum aspirator tube 101 is monitored, by the way that alarm is connected with pressure sensor, so that when pressure sensor is more than
When scheduled preset value, alarm is opened, and reminds medical staff note that avoiding causing new because the negative pressure in sputum aspirator tube 101 is excessively high
Raw youngster's respiratory tract receives damage.
In the preferred embodiment of the present embodiment, sputum aspirator tube 101 is internally provided with spiral wire 108, and spiral steel
Silk 108 extends to the inside of suction sputum head 102.
There is no support frame inside currently used sputum aspirator tube 101, causes sputum aspirator tube 101 in insertion neonatal respiratory tract
In the process, it is easily squeezed and deformed, influences going on smoothly for suction sputum process, by being internally provided with spiral steel in sputum aspirator tube 101
Silk 108, enables spiral wire 108 to play the role of support frame, so that sputum aspirator tube 101 is in insertion neonatal respiratory tract
In the process, will not deformation occurs, guarantee sputum aspirator tube 101 be inserted into go on smoothly.
In the preferred embodiment of the present embodiment, liquid injection pipe 105 is provided with liquid injection port far from one end of suction sputum head 102
109, liquid injection port 109 is for being perfused sputum dilution.
By being provided with liquid injection port 109 far from one end of suction sputum head 102 in liquid injection pipe 105, in order to pass through liquid injection port 109
The perfusion of sputum dilution is entered into 105 hole of liquid injection pipe, then is entered in neonatal respiratory tract by the perfusion of spray hole 106, and it is sticky
Sputum or meconium mixing be discharged convenient for it by sputum aspirator tube 101 after sputum or meconium dilution.
In the preferred embodiment of the present embodiment, the inside of sputum aspirator tube 101 is additionally provided with flushing pipe 110, flushing pipe 110
One end far from suction sputum head 102 is provided with flushing liquor perfusing hole 111.
One end of flushing pipe 110 is goed deep into suction sputum head 102 from one end of sputum aspirator tube 101, and is provided with flushing hole, flushing pipe
110 other end is provided with flushing liquor perfusing hole 111, for cleaning solution to be perfused, convenient for by sputum aspirator tube 101 and suction sputum head 102 into
Row thoroughly cleaning, so that sputum sucking apparatus for newborn provided in this embodiment can reuse.When in use, from flushing perfusion
Mouth 111 injects cleaning solutions, is then injected in suction sputum head 102 by flushing hole, suction sputum head 102 and sputum aspirator tube 101 are cleaned.
In the preferred embodiment of the present embodiment, the other end of flushing pipe 110 is connected with collection sputum bottle 104, in order to
Cleaning solution is recycled in collection sputum bottle 104.
In the preferred embodiment of the present embodiment, the outer surface of collection sputum bottle 104 is provided with capacity mark, and the collection phlegm
The bottom of bottle 104 is provided with sewage draining exit 112.
By on the outer surface of collection sputum bottle 104 setting capacity identify, in order to when carrying out suction sputum operation, medical staff
The sputum of suction or the total amount of meconium can be observed at any time, to quickly judge neonatal stopping state.By in collection phlegm
The bottom of bottle 104 is provided with sewage draining exit 112, in order to directly be arranged sputum by sewage draining exit 112 during suction sputum
Collect sputum bottle 104, out to guarantee being carried out continuously for suction sputum operation.
In the preferred embodiment of the present embodiment, collect and be connected between sputum bottle 104 and negative pressure device by negative tube, bears
Check valve is provided in pressure pipe.
By being provided with check valve in negative tube, in order to which sputum enters in negative pressure device, sputum sucking apparatus for newborn is caused
When failure, being normally carried out for suction sputum operation is influenced.
In the preferred embodiment of the present embodiment, negative pressure device includes negative-pressure container 113, is arranged in negative-pressure container 113
There are piston 114 and push rod 115, one end of push rod 115 is fixedly connected with piston 114, and the other end of push rod 115, which is fixedly connected with, to be held
Bar 116.
Piston 114 and push rod 115 are provided in negative-pressure container 113, one end of push rod 115 is fixedly connected with piston 114, pushes away
The other end of bar 115 is fixedly connected with holding rod 116, when in use, operator by hold holding rod 116 move back and forth,
Push rod 115 is driven to move back and forth, push rod 115 moves back and forth with piston 114, to effectively realize negative pressure device
Effect.
In the preferred embodiment of the present embodiment, the outside of sputum aspirator tube 101 is additionally provided with fixed ear, is arranged in fixed ear
There is medical adhesive tape.
By being provided with fixed ear in the outside of sputum aspirator tube 101, and medical adhesive tape is provided in fixed ear, in order to right
Sputum aspirator tube 101 is fixed, and the sliding of sputum aspirator tube 101 is avoided to influence going on smoothly for suction sputum operation.
In the preferred embodiment of the present embodiment, sputum aspirator tube 101 is provided on the side wall of one end of suction sputum head 102
Multiple side sputum suction holes 103.
By being provided with multiple side sputum suction holes 103 on the side wall of one end of suction sputum head 102 in sputum aspirator tube 101, so as to
In when sputum in neonatal respiratory tract or more meconium, the sputum suction hole 103 and sputum aspirator tube on suction sputum head 102 can be passed through
Side sputum suction hole 103 on 101 carries out suction sputum simultaneously, and sputum or meconium are quickly sucked out from neonatal respiratory tract, added
The rate of fast suction sputum, reduces the risk of asphyxia neonatorum.
Sputum sucking apparatus for newborn provided in this embodiment use process is as follows:
Suction sputum head 102 is inserted into neonatal respiratory tract, resilient snap circle 107 is adjusted according to the position of newborn's mouth
Position, the mouth for enabling resilient snap circle 107 to make patient is in open configuration, then beats the fixation adhesive tape in fixed ear
It opens, the lower section of newborn's nose can be pasted onto, so that sputum aspirator tube 101 is effectively fixed, when needing to carry out sputum or tire
When the dilution of excrement, the injection of sputum dilution is entered in neonatal respiratory tract by liquid injection pipe 105, to sticky sputum or meconium
It is diluted and softens, finally piston 114 is pushed and pulled by push rod 115 by holding holding rod 116 again, so that sputum aspirator tube
Negative pressure are generated in 101, by the sputum and/or Meconium aspiration collection sputum bottle 104 in neonatal respiratory tract, when alarm starts to alarm
When, stop push-and-pull operation immediately, to effectively avoid causing to damage to positions such as neonatal respiratory tracts such as tracheae, alveolar.When
When phenomena such as blocking during suction sputum, cleaning solution is injected into sputum aspirator tube 101 and suction sputum head 102 by flushing pipe 110, it is right
It is cleaned, and suction sputum process is gone on smoothly.After suction sputum, medical adhesive tape is removed, by sputum aspirator tube 101 from new
Raw youngster mouthful takes out.
